A new valve structure
By using a split valve plate design, synthetic material sealing rings, and diamond coating, the wear and sealing problems of pneumatic butterfly valves have been solved, achieving low cost, efficient maintenance, and high sealing performance, adapting to harsh working conditions, and extending equipment life.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of valve structure technology, specifically to a novel valve structure. Background Technology
[0002] A pneumatic butterfly valve is a type of valve that controls the flow of fluid or regulates its flow by rotating a valve plate driven by a pneumatic actuator. Currently used pneumatic butterfly valves often use titanium, ceramic, or other materials for their core valve plate. However, these materials are prone to problems such as cavitation, wear, and coating peeling during operation, leading to poor sealing, air and material leakage, and even the introduction of magnetic impurities due to coating peeling, which affects the cleanliness of the system.
[0003] Valve plate seals often use ordinary rubber rings, which are prone to aging and hardening. Furthermore, their structural design makes replacement inconvenient, further increasing the risk of seal failure and affecting the long-term stable operation of the equipment. Meanwhile, the valve body uses a one-piece molded circular ring design. Although the structure is simple, when the valve plate seal is damaged, disassembly and replacement are difficult, often requiring the replacement of the entire valve body or valve. This not only results in low maintenance efficiency but also significantly increases maintenance costs. Utility Model Content

[0035] A pneumatic butterfly valve is a key valve that uses a pneumatic actuator to drive the valve plate 3 to rotate, thereby controlling fluid flow or regulating flow. Its core valve plate 3 is typically made of high-performance materials such as titanium or ceramic. However, these materials are prone to cavitation and wear during long-term operation due to fluid erosion and pressure changes, leading to coating peeling. Coating peeling not only damages the sealing performance of the valve plate 3, causing air and material leaks, but may also introduce magnetic impurities from ceramic or titanium coating fragments, contaminating the fluid medium and severely affecting the system's cleanliness and stability. Furthermore, the sealing ring 4 of the valve plate 3 is often made of ordinary rubber, which is prone to aging and hardening under high temperature, high pressure, or chemical corrosion environments, losing elasticity and further increasing the risk of seal failure.
[0036] In terms of structural design, traditional pneumatic butterfly valves typically employ a one-piece molded circular ring design for the valve body 2. While this simplifies the manufacturing process, it presents significant drawbacks in maintenance. When the valve plate 3 and sealing ring 4 are damaged and need replacement, disassembly and replacement are extremely difficult due to structural limitations, often requiring the replacement of the entire valve body 2 or even the entire valve. This not only leads to low maintenance efficiency and affects production continuity but also significantly increases spare parts costs and maintenance expenses. Furthermore, the aging of the sealing ring 4 and the inconvenience of structural disassembly create a vicious cycle, causing a decline in the valve's reliability during long-term use and making it difficult to meet the demands of high-precision, high-cleanliness industrial environments.

[0038] According to an embodiment of this utility model, a novel valve structure is provided, comprising: a valve body 2, wherein a hollow cavity 5 is provided inside the valve body 2; a valve plate 3, wherein the valve plate 3 is movably disposed within the hollow cavity 5, and the valve plate 3 is adapted to switch between a blocking state and an avoidance state; the valve plate 3 includes two semi-circular components, which are fixedly assembled by a detachable connector, and the outer surface of the valve plate 3 is covered with a coating; a sealing ring 4, wherein the outer circumferential surface of the sealing ring 4 is in contact with the inner wall of the hollow cavity 5; in the blocking state, the valve plate 3 is adapted to press against the sealing ring 4 to block the hollow cavity 5, and in the avoidance state, the valve plate 3 is adapted to move relative to the sealing ring 4 to allow the hollow cavity 5 to be open.
[0039] The valve plate 3 is designed as a split unit, divided into two semi-circular components. This modular structure greatly facilitates daily maintenance and replacement of damaged parts. When local wear occurs, only a single component needs to be replaced instead of the entire valve plate 3, significantly reducing maintenance costs. A functional coating is specially applied to the outer surface of the valve plate 3. This coating can be made of wear-resistant, corrosion-resistant, or friction-reducing materials depending on the different operating conditions, effectively improving the durability of the valve plate 3 in harsh working environments and extending the overall service life of the valve. The carefully designed sealing ring 4 fits tightly with the inner wall of the valve body 2, ensuring absolute sealing when the valve is closed. Even under high pressure or corrosive media conditions, it reliably prevents leakage, greatly improving the valve's safety performance.
[0040] Specifically, the detachable connectors are bolts and nuts, with corresponding bolt holes on the mating edges of the two semi-circular components. Using bolts and nuts as detachable connectors is convenient and inexpensive to procure, which helps control overall production costs. The bolt connection method is simple to operate, requiring only conventional tools for assembly and disassembly, greatly improving on-site maintenance efficiency. The corresponding bolt holes on the mating edges ensure precise alignment of the two semi-circular components, avoiding poor sealing problems caused by assembly errors.
[0041] Specifically, the sealing ring 4 is made of synthetic material. By selecting synthetic material to manufacture the sealing ring 4, performance is improved. Modern synthetic materials can simultaneously possess excellent elasticity, wide temperature adaptability, and outstanding chemical stability, and can resist most corrosive media such as acids, alkalis, and solvents, greatly expanding the application range of the product.
[0042] As one feasible implementation, the sealing ring 4 adopts a double-lip labyrinth structure, forming a stepped buffer cavity between the main sealing lip and the auxiliary sealing lip. When the main sealing surface fails, the medium needs to pass through multiple tortuous paths to leak, significantly improving the failure safety level; the buffer cavity can accumulate grease, which automatically forms a lubricating film when the valve is opened and closed, reducing the wear rate of the sealing ring 4.
[0043] In some embodiments, combined with Figure 1 As shown, the sealing ring 4 has a circular cross-sectional shape, and its outer circumference is provided with a positioning flange that matches the inner wall of the hollow cavity 5. The circular cross-section gives the sealing ring 4 optimal stress distribution characteristics, allowing it to deform evenly under medium pressure and avoiding failure caused by local stress concentration. The positioning flange structure achieves a perfect fit with the inner cavity of the valve body 2, improving installation positioning accuracy. Even if the main sealing surface experiences slight wear, the flange structure can still provide auxiliary sealing. This allows the valve to adapt to a wider pressure range and temperature fluctuations, extending the replacement cycle of the seals.
[0044] In some embodiments, combined with Figure 1As shown, the coating is a diamond coating with a preset thickness. The diamond coating provides surface protection for the valve plate 3. Diamond material has the highest known hardness and extremely low coefficient of friction, giving the valve plate 3 excellent wear resistance. By precisely controlling the coating thickness, performance can be guaranteed while avoiding brittleness caused by excessive coating thickness. The chemical inertness of the diamond coating also effectively resists corrosion from various acidic and alkaline media.
[0045] In some embodiments, combined with Figure 1 As shown, the mating surfaces of the two semi-circular components are respectively provided with mutually matching positioning grooves and positioning protrusions. By setting the mutually matching positioning grooves and positioning protrusions, the self-centering function of the two semi-circular components is realized, making on-site assembly more convenient and accurate. This interlocking structure can effectively resist shearing forces when the valve is working, prevent relative displacement of the connection parts, and also share the force of the bolt connection, reducing the risk of fastener loosening and further improving the reliability of the valve in long-term use.
[0046] In some embodiments, combined with Figure 1 As shown, actuator 1 is connected to valve plate 3 via a rotating shaft, and a bearing is provided between the rotating shaft and valve body 2. Intelligent valve control is achieved through the actuator mechanism. The direct mechanical connection between actuator 1 and valve plate 3 ensures rapid response, the bearing support structure reduces the coefficient of rotational friction, and the modular connection method facilitates the replacement or upgrading of actuator 1, providing convenience for the intelligent transformation of the valve system.
[0047] As a feasible implementation, the outer walls of both semi-circular components are equipped with reinforcing ribs. Through the layout of the reinforcing ribs, the bending stiffness of the valve plate 3 is improved without significantly increasing the weight, effectively preventing structural deformation under high pressure differential conditions; the special orientation design of the ribs can also guide the fluid to pass smoothly, reducing the occurrence of turbulence and cavitation.
[0048] In some embodiments, combined with Figure 1 As shown, the actuator 1 is equipped with a stroke limit block to limit the rotation angle of the valve plate 3. Through the mechanical limit block, the opening angle of the valve plate 3 can be precisely controlled within a preset range, ensuring that the preset opening degree is achieved in each operation. The hard stop design avoids overtravel of the actuator 1 and protects the transmission mechanism from impact damage.
[0049] The working process of this utility model valve is as follows: When the actuator 1 receives the control signal, it drives the rotating shaft to rotate, causing the valve plate 3, which is composed of two semi-circular parts connected by bolts, to rotate 90° in the hollow cavity 5. The valve plate 3 rotates from the fully open position parallel to the fluid direction to the closed position perpendicular to the fluid direction. During this process, the surface of the valve plate 3 covered with diamond coating forms a tight fit with the synthetic material sealing ring 4 with an annular cross section. The positioning flange ensures that the sealing ring 4 always maintains the best contact pressure with the inner wall of the valve body 2. When the valve is fully closed, the positioning groove and the protruding structure of the mating surface of the two semi-circular parts work together to form a stable force transmission path with the bolt connection. In the reverse operation, the actuator 1 drives the valve plate 3 to rotate. The reinforcing rib structure guides the fluid to pass smoothly and reduces the generation of turbulence. The rotating shaft supported by the bearing ensures smooth rotation until the valve plate 3 returns to the fully open position.
